WillScot Corporation (WSC)
NASDAQ: WSC
· Real-Time Price · USD
25.63
0.51 (2.03%)
At close: May 01, 2025, 3:59 PM
25.80
0.68%
After-hours: May 01, 2025, 06:58 PM EDT
WillScot Income Statement
Financials in USD. Fiscal
year is
January - December.